Creating stunning real estate drone videos is just the first step. The real magic happens during post-production editing. Effective editing can enhance your footage, highlight property features, and attract potential buyers. Here are some essential strategies to improve your post-production process.
Organize Your Footage
Before diving into editing, organize all your footage systematically. Label clips clearly, categorize them based on scenes or angles, and create a folder structure. This saves time and helps you quickly find the shots you need during editing.
Use Color Correction and Grading
Color correction ensures your footage looks natural and consistent, adjusting for lighting variations. Color grading adds a cinematic touch, emphasizing warm tones or cool hues to match the mood of the property. Tools like Adobe Premiere Pro or DaVinci Resolve are popular for these tasks.
Adjust Brightness and Contrast
Start by balancing brightness and contrast to make your footage pop. Proper adjustments can highlight architectural details and landscape features effectively.
Enhance with Stabilization and Speed Ramping
Stabilization smooths out shaky footage, providing a professional look. Speed ramping can emphasize key features by slowing down or speeding up specific clips, creating dynamic transitions that captivate viewers.
Add Text and Graphics
Incorporate titles, labels, or graphics to highlight property details or features. Keep them simple and unobtrusive to maintain a clean aesthetic.
Incorporate Background Music and Sound Effects
Background music sets the tone and enhances emotional appeal. Choose royalty-free tracks that complement the property’s style. Subtle sound effects can also add a layer of professionalism.
Final Review and Export
Review your edited video carefully, checking for smooth transitions, color consistency, and audio quality. Export in high resolution suitable for online listings or presentations. Always keep a backup of your project files.
